The former President, A.P.J. Abdul Kalam, has said he was overwhelmed by the support shown by citizens and parties.
In a statement, he said, “Though I have never aspired to serve another term or shown interest in contesting the Presidential election, TMC [Trinamool Congress] chief Mamata Banerjee and other political parties wanted me to be their candidate. Many, many citizens have also expressed the same wish. It only reflects their love and affection for me and the aspiration of the people.”
He said he took the decision after considering “the totality of this matter and the present political situation.”
